Each line is every baby given the name that year, girls and boys added together — the only count that means the same thing for both names. A line breaks where the name fell below five babies in a year — the point at which the SSA stops publishing it — rather than being drawn through a figure nobody published. A single published year in a gap shows as a dot.

Who was ahead

Angela has been the commoner name in every year either was published, 1880 to 2025. The lead has never changed hands.

The closest they came was 1992, when Angela had 5,093 and Angeleque had 7.

A rank is a position within one sex’s list for one year, so the two rank rows are not subtracted from one another and the winning column is not marked on them. The living figure is a life-table estimate, not a count.

Which name is older

Half of the Angeleques alive today are over 52; half the Angelas are over 50. That is 2 years between them: two names in use at the same time, worn by two different generations.
